OpenTTD

OpenTTD is a free and open-source simulation game where players build vast transport networks to manage goods and passengers, mirroring the classic Transport Tycoon Deluxe with enhanced features and multiplayer support.

Simutrans

Simutrans is a cross-platform transport simulation game where you build and manage a global transportation network for passengers, mail, and goods across land, air, and water. by Hansjörg Malthaner & Simutrans Community

OpenTTD

OpenTTD

Analysis & Comparison

Advantages

Free and open source with no barriers to entry.
Deep and complex simulation offers extensive gameplay depth.
Excellent multiplayer support for cooperative or competitive play.
Vast amount of community-created content extends replayability.
Faithful recreation of a beloved classic with significant improvements.

Limitations

Steep learning curve, especially for complex railway networks.
User interface, while functional, can feel somewhat dated compared to modern games.
Simutrans

Simutrans

Analysis & Comparison

Advantages

Deep and complex economic simulation.
Highly customizable through paksets.
Wide variety of vehicles and infrastructure.
Challenging and rewarding gameplay loop.
Free and open-source.

Limitations

Steep learning curve for beginners.
User interface and graphics can appear dated.
Requires significant time investment to master.
Initial lack of detailed tutorials.
Managing large networks can become complex.
